Бесплатный урок с нашим репетитором!

Узнать подробнее

Новая Школа - онлайн-школа подготовки к ЕГЭ
При поддержке
Посмотреть все вопросы нейросети
Бесплатный пробный урок с репетитором

Узнай больше про репетиторов Новой Школы и запишись на бесплатный пробный урок. Мы проверим твой уровень знаний и составим план обучения по любому предмету и классу

Вопрос от Анонимного юзера 25 ноября 2025 20:22

При регистрации в компьютерной системе каждому пользователю выдаётся идентификатор, состоящий из 19 символов. В качестве символов могут быть использованы цифры и буквы алфавита, причём все буквы используются в двух начертаниях: как строчные, так и прописные (регистр буквы имеет значение). Известно, что каждый второй символ идентификатора всегда - одна из 13 букв, а остальные символы могут быть как буквами, так и цифрами (допускается использование 5 цифр). При этом используют посимвольное кодирование; все цифры кодируются одинаковым и минимально возможным количеством бит, все буквы также кодируются одинаковым и минимально возможным количеством бит. Определите объём памяти, отводимый этой программой для записи 25 идентификаторов (ответ дайте в битах.)

Ответ нейросети

25 ноября 2025 20:22

Окей, давай разберёмся по порядку и сравним твой ответ с правильным.

Что нужно сделать по задаче

  • Длина идентификатора: 19 символов.
  • Чётные позиции (2,4,...,18) всегда буквы. Их 13 вариантов.
  • Нечётные позиции (1,3,...,19) могут быть буквами и цифрами: 13 нижних + 13 верхних букв = 26 букв + 5 цифр = 31 варианта.
  • Кодирование посимвольное: минимальное число бит на символ такое, чтобы можно было закодировать все варианты на этой позиции.
    • 13 вариантов требуют 4 бита (2^3 = 8 < 13 < 2^4 = 16).
    • 31 вариант требует 5 бит (2^4 = 16 < 31 < 2^5 = 32).
  • Чётные символов: 9 позиций -> 9 * 4 = 36 бит.
  • Нечётные символов: 10 позиций -> 10 * 5 = 50 бит.
  • Всего на один идентификатор: 36 + 50 = 86 бит.
  • Для 25 идентификаторов: 25 * 86 = 2150 бит.

Сравнение с твоим ответом

  • Твой ответ: 3325 бит.
  • Правильный ответ: 2150 бит. Разница: 3325 − 2150 = 1175 бит. Значит, твой ответ неверный.

Где мог пойти ошибка

  • Возможно, ты посчитал битовую громоздкость неверно, например, перепутал количество позиций или взял неправильное число бит на символ.
  • Или умножил неверно: 86 бит на идентификатор и умножил не на 25, а на другое число, или сделал другую арифметику по количеству позиций.

Как решить правильно (пошагово)

  1. Определить количество чётных и нечётных позиций в 19-символьном идентификаторе:
    • Чётные: 9 позиций.
    • Нечётные: 10 позиций.
  2. Определить число вариантов на позиции:
    • Чётные: 13 вариантов → 4 бита на символ.
    • Нечётные: 31 вариант → 5 бит на символ.
  3. Посчитать бит на один идентификатор:
    • 9 * 4 + 10 * 5 = 36 + 50 = 86 бит.
  4. Умножить на количество идентификаторов:
    • 25 * 86 = 2150 бит.

Если хочешь, можем ещё разобрать другое задание аналогично — просто скажи.

Пожалуйста, оцените мой ответ лайком или дизлайком.

Задай свой вопрос

Напиши любую задачу или вопрос, а нейросеть её решит

Похожие вопросы 15

Бесплатно Мобильное приложение ГДЗ
Мобильное приложение ГДЗ

Задавай вопросы искуcственному интеллекту текстом или фотографиями в приложении на iPhone или Android

qr-codegoogle-playapp-store

Саша — ассистент в телеграмме

При регистрации в компьютерной системе каждому пользователю выдаётся идентификатор, состоящий из 19 символов. В качестве символов могут быть использованы цифры и буквы алфавита, причём все буквы используются в двух начертаниях: как строчные, так и прописные (регистр буквы имеет значение). Известно, что каждый второй символ идентификатора всегда - одна из 13 букв, а остальные символы могут быть как буквами, так и цифрами (допускается использование 5 цифр). При этом используют посимвольное кодирование; все цифры кодируются одинаковым и минимально возможным количеством бит, все буквы также кодируются одинаковым и минимально возможным количеством бит. Определите объём памяти, отводимый этой программой для записи 25 идентификаторов (ответ дайте в битах.)
Окей, давай разберёмся по порядку и сравним твой ответ с правильным. Что нужно сделать по задаче - Длина идентификатора: 19 символов. - Чётные позиции (2,4,...,18) всегда буквы. Их 13 вариантов. - Нечётные позиции (1,3,...,19) могут быть буквами и цифрами: 13 нижних + 13 верхних букв = 26 букв + 5 цифр = 31 варианта. - Кодирование посимвольное: минимальное число бит на символ такое, чтобы можно было закодировать все варианты на этой позиции. - 13 вариантов требуют 4 бита (2^3 = 8 < 13 < 2^4 = 16). - 31 вариант требует 5 бит (2^4 = 16 < 31 < 2^5 = 32). - Чётные символов: 9 позиций -> 9 * 4 = 36 бит. - Нечётные символов: 10 позиций -> 10 * 5 = 50 бит. - Всего на один идентификатор: 36 + 50 = 86 бит. - Для 25 идентификаторов: 25 * 86 = 2150 бит. Сравнение с твоим ответом - Твой ответ: 3325 бит. - Правильный ответ: 2150 бит. Разница: 3325 − 2150 = 1175 бит. Значит, твой ответ неверный. Где мог пойти ошибка - Возможно, ты посчитал битовую громоздкость неверно, например, перепутал количество позиций или взял неправильное число бит на символ. - Или умножил неверно: 86 бит на идентификатор и умножил не на 25, а на другое число, или сделал другую арифметику по количеству позиций. Как решить правильно (пошагово) 1) Определить количество чётных и нечётных позиций в 19-символьном идентификаторе: - Чётные: 9 позиций. - Нечётные: 10 позиций. 2) Определить число вариантов на позиции: - Чётные: 13 вариантов → 4 бита на символ. - Нечётные: 31 вариант → 5 бит на символ. 3) Посчитать бит на один идентификатор: - 9 * 4 + 10 * 5 = 36 + 50 = 86 бит. 4) Умножить на количество идентификаторов: - 25 * 86 = 2150 бит. Если хочешь, можем ещё разобрать другое задание аналогично — просто скажи. Пожалуйста, оцените мой ответ лайком или дизлайком.